Aims

1. To teach quantitative and qualitative research methods and understand their respective strength and limits 2. To explore how scholars conduct research such as interview, survey, regression analysis and archival studies. 3. To examine key academic articles and reflect upon their strengths and weaknesses

Learning Outcomes

1.
Demonstrate an ability to employ different research approaches in understanding and conducting research.
2.
Identify and utilise appropriate techniques according to the research question being examined.
3.
Conduct a literature review on a particular International Relations and Politics topic.
4.
To identify and reflect upon the following aspects of personal development: strengths and weaknesses, motivations and values, ability to work with others.

Module Content

Outline Syllabus:Topics will typically include the following: • Understanding how to conduct research • Qualitative research methods • Quantitative research methods • Critiquing academic research outputs
Module Overview:
This module provides you with the necessary skills and tools to analyse academic research on international relations and politics. A skills specific session will be incorporated in this module.
